Khobar
QAF Coffee Roasters is one of Khobar.

1. QAF Coffee Roasters

9.3
(محمصة ومقهى قاف)
21 St (Gudama Bin Jafar St), Khobar, الشرقية
Coffee Roaster · Olaya · 1067 tips and reviews